Decoding the Mileage Myth: Beyond the Odometer

Many people equate a car’s lifespan with its mileage. While mileage is certainly a factor, it’s not the sole determinant of how long a Camry will last. A Camry with 200,000 miles that has been meticulously maintained is likely in better condition than a Camry with 100,000 miles that has been neglected.

On average, a well-maintained Toyota Camry can easily last for 200,000 to 300,000 miles or even more. Some owners have reported reaching 400,000 miles or beyond with their Camrys. However, achieving these impressive milestones requires a proactive approach to maintenance and care.

The Importance of Consistent Maintenance

Regular maintenance is the single most important factor in determining how long a Camry will last. This includes following the manufacturer’s recommended service schedule for oil changes, fluid flushes, tire rotations, and other essential maintenance tasks.

Neglecting maintenance can lead to a cascade of problems. For example, failing to change the oil regularly can cause engine wear and tear, reducing its lifespan significantly. Similarly, ignoring transmission fluid changes can lead to transmission failure, a costly repair that can shorten the vehicle’s overall lifespan.

Key Components and Their Expected Lifespans

Understanding the expected lifespan of key components can help you anticipate potential maintenance needs and plan accordingly. While these are general guidelines, actual lifespans can vary depending on driving habits, maintenance, and environmental factors.

  • Engine: With proper maintenance, a Camry engine can easily last for 200,000 to 300,000 miles or more.
  • Transmission: Automatic transmissions typically last for 150,000 to 200,000 miles, while manual transmissions can last even longer.
  • Brakes: Brake pads typically need to be replaced every 25,000 to 70,000 miles, depending on driving habits.
  • Tires: Tire lifespan varies depending on tire type, driving habits, and road conditions, but most tires last for 30,000 to 50,000 miles.
  • Battery: Car batteries typically last for 3 to 5 years.

What is the typical lifespan of a Toyota Camry in terms of mileage and years?

The Toyota Camry is renowned for its exceptional reliability and longevity. While individual experiences may vary, a well-maintained Camry can typically last for 200,000 to 300,000 miles. This translates to approximately 15 to 20 years of service, assuming an average annual mileage of 15,000 miles. However, pushing beyond these figures is not uncommon, with many owners reporting even longer lifespans with diligent care.

Factors significantly influencing the Camry’s longevity include regular maintenance, driving habits, and the environment in which it’s driven. Consistent oil changes, timely replacements of wear-and-tear components (brakes, tires, etc.), and avoiding aggressive driving can substantially extend the Camry’s lifespan. Conversely, neglecting maintenance or subjecting the car to extreme conditions can shorten its usable life.

Does the Camry’s trim level or engine type affect its potential lifespan?

Generally, the Camry’s trim level has minimal impact on its inherent longevity. The underlying mechanical components, such as the engine and transmission, are typically the same across different trims. However, higher trims might include more complex electronic features, which could potentially require more maintenance or repairs over time. Nevertheless, the core reliability remains consistent across the Camry lineup.

While both the 4-cylinder and V6 engine options offered in the Camry are known for their reliability, the simpler design of the 4-cylinder engine might lead to slightly lower long-term maintenance costs in some cases. Hybrid Camrys, with their electric motor and battery system, introduce additional components that require specific maintenance. However, the regenerative braking system in hybrids can extend the life of brake pads, offsetting some of those costs. Ultimately, regardless of engine type, consistent maintenance is the primary determinant of long-term reliability.

What role does climate play in determining how long a Camry lasts?

Climate plays a significant role in determining a Camry’s longevity. Extreme temperatures, whether hot or cold, can put extra stress on the car’s components. Hot climates can lead to overheating and accelerated degradation of rubber and plastic parts, while cold climates can cause battery drain and corrosion from road salt. Humid environments can also accelerate rust formation.

Properly preparing the Camry for the specific climate can mitigate these effects. In hot climates, ensuring the cooling system is functioning optimally and using appropriate lubricants can help prevent overheating. In cold climates, using winter tires, protecting the paint from road salt, and checking the battery’s health can extend the car’s lifespan. Regular washing and waxing can help protect the car’s exterior from the elements, regardless of the climate.
